我们经营许多小型网站。我们通常把它们放在数码海洋的5到10美元的服务器上。
我们的部分部署是使用节点Sass将sass编译成CSS。
在我们最新的服务器上,节点-sass库(而不是实际的scss文件)的编译时间显著增加。我们说的是8-10分钟,在其他项目中需要30秒到100秒。
在Ubuntu 16.04.4上采用节点8.11.1 (最新LTS)和纱1.6.0 (最新),节点sass 4.8.3 (最新)。
有任何方法来缓存部署之间的编译吗?或者有人知道为什么要花这么多时间来编译节点-sass?
发布于 2018-10-10 00:11:52
如果有人通过搜索引擎发现了这一点:
我们没有找到解决这个问题的办法。我们把液滴上下缩放到原来的大小,问题就解决了。
发布于 2018-04-28 02:54:55
如果您正在运行受支持的OS和Node组合(请参阅GH上的发布页面中的节点-sass版本),应该为您下载预构建的二进制文件。
发布于 2019-07-08 17:47:44
npm install纱线在缓存方面有一些问题(可能在您的PC上,或者在CDN上)。如果您的PC上有几个节点版本(例如,nvm),这可能会导致大量的时间增长。在我的例子中,用npm安装依赖关系是有效的:40秒,与纱线的5+分钟相比(我没有等到最后)。
https://stackoverflow.com/questions/49938066
复制相似问题